
Frank Fontaine
Born November 28, 1936 · Montreal, Quebec, Canada
Frank Fontaine is a Canadian actor and writer born in Montreal, Quebec, and raised in New York State and England. He began his college education at Georgetown University in Washington D.C. but that came to an abrupt halt when he left for London and the Royal Academy of Dramatic Art. His television and stage plays The Great Bergen, The Monster, The Great Symphonic Adventure, The Inquest and Others, have been produced by the CBC.
